コード例 #1
0
ファイル: testExtImage.py プロジェクト: eaudeweb/naaya
 def afterSetUp(self):
     ExtFileTestCase.afterSetUp(self)
     self.folder.manage_addFolder('subfolder')
     self.subfolder = self.folder['subfolder']
     self.setPermissions(copymove_perms)
     self.addExtFile(id='image.gif', file=gifImage)
     transaction.savepoint(1) # need a _p_jar
コード例 #2
0
ファイル: testExtImage.py プロジェクト: eaudeweb/naaya
 def afterSetUp(self):
     ExtFileTestCase.afterSetUp(self)
     self.folder.manage_addFolder('subfolder')
     self.subfolder = self.folder['subfolder']
     self.setPermissions(copymove_perms)
     self.addExtImage(id='image.gif', file=gifImage)
     # Add a preview image as well
     self.folder['image.gif'].manage_file_upload(file=jpegImage, is_preview=1,
                                                 create_prev=UPLOAD_RESIZE,
                                                 maxx=100, maxy=100, ratio=1)
     transaction.savepoint(1) # need a _p_jar
コード例 #3
0
ファイル: testPhoto.py プロジェクト: eaudeweb/naaya
    def afterSetUp(self):
        ExtFileTestCase.afterSetUp(self)

        if not self.app.objectIds('Virtual Host Monster'):
            factory = self.app.manage_addProduct['SiteAccess']
            factory.manage_addVirtualHostMonster('VHM')

        request = self.app.REQUEST
        request['PARENTS'] = [self.app]

        # Fake a dav PUT request
        request['BODYFILE'] = open(gifImage, 'rb')
        request.environ['CONTENT_TYPE'] = 'image/gif'
        request.environ['REQUEST_METHOD'] = 'PUT'
        request._auth = auth_info
コード例 #4
0
ファイル: testPUT_factory.py プロジェクト: eaudeweb/naaya
    def afterSetUp(self):
        ExtFileTestCase.afterSetUp(self)
        self.setPermissions(copymove_perms)

        if not self.app.objectIds('Virtual Host Monster'):
            factory = self.app.manage_addProduct['SiteAccess']
            factory.manage_addVirtualHostMonster('VHM')

        factory = self.folder.manage_addProduct['ExternalMethod']
        factory.manage_addExternalMethod('PUT_factory', '', 'ExtFile.PUT_factory', 'PUT_factory')

        self.folder.manage_addFolder('subfolder')
        self.subfolder = self.folder.subfolder

        request = self.app.REQUEST
        request['PARENTS'] = [self.app]

        # Fake a dav PUT request
        request['BODYFILE'] = open(gifImage, 'rb')
        request.environ['CONTENT_TYPE'] = 'image/gif'
        request.environ['REQUEST_METHOD'] = 'PUT'
        request._auth = auth_info
コード例 #5
0
ファイル: testTransactions.py プロジェクト: eaudeweb/naaya
 def afterSetUp(self):
     ExtFileTestCase.afterSetUp(self)
     self.setPermissions(copymove_perms)
     self.folder.manage_addFolder('subfolder')
     self.subfolder = self.folder.subfolder
コード例 #6
0
ファイル: testTransactions.py プロジェクト: eaudeweb/naaya
 def afterSetUp(self):
     ExtFileTestCase.afterSetUp(self)
     self.addExtFile(id='file', file=notImage)
     self.file._register()
コード例 #7
0
ファイル: testSkeleton.py プロジェクト: eaudeweb/naaya
 def afterSetUp(self):
     ExtFileTestCase.afterSetUp(self)
コード例 #8
0
ファイル: testInterfaces.py プロジェクト: eaudeweb/naaya
 def afterSetUp(self):
     ExtFileTestCase.afterSetUp(self)
     self.addExtFile(id='file', file='')
     self.addExtImage(id='image', file='')
コード例 #9
0
ファイル: testConstruction.py プロジェクト: eaudeweb/naaya
 def afterSetUp(self):
     ExtFileTestCase.afterSetUp(self)
     self.setPermissions(('Add ExtFiles', 'Add ExtImages'))
コード例 #10
0
ファイル: testExtImage.py プロジェクト: eaudeweb/naaya
 def afterSetUp(self):
     ExtFileTestCase.afterSetUp(self)
     self.addExtFile(id='file.zip', file=gifImage)
     self.addExtImage(id='image.gif', file=gifImage)
コード例 #11
0
ファイル: testExtImage.py プロジェクト: eaudeweb/naaya
 def afterSetUp(self):
     ExtFileTestCase.afterSetUp(self)
     self.folder.manage_addFolder('subfolder')
     self.subfolder = self.folder['subfolder']
コード例 #12
0
ファイル: testCMYK.py プロジェクト: eaudeweb/naaya
 def afterSetUp(self):
     ExtFileTestCase.afterSetUp(self)
     self.addExtImage(id='mountain.tif', file=tiffImage)